    By Malusi Msomi

    We recently travelled to George, in the Western Cape, for the launch of the facelifted Mercedes-Benz GLE SUV and Coupe. The refreshed models receive minor exterior and interior updates, as well as new technologies, improved equipment, and electrified powertrains.

    Styling

    Key highlights on the updated GLE SUV and GLE Coupé include revised headlights/taillights, standard LED High-Performance headlamps, and the incorporation of the AMG Line exterior as standard for the GLE Coupé. Both the coupe the and SUV look rather good with a rather butch and commanding stance to them.

    Refreshed cabin

    Inside, the updated GLE and GLE Coupé boast Mercedes-Benz’s latest design steering wheel, real metal air vents, and new colour combinations. Interior highlights feature dual 12.3-inch displays, ‘Hey Mercedes’ voice command, wireless CarPlay, Android Auto, and an optional 590W Burmester sound system with personalization and Dolby Atmos. it’s premium business as usual. The highlight of the interior is the new steering wheel with haptic feedback buttons, which looks great but can be finicky to operate at times. In the coupe, it does suffer in the practicality department as headroom is hampered due to the sloping roofline.

    Powertrains

    Powering the GLE 300d is a 2.0-litre turbodiesel engine that produces 198 kW and 550 Nm. Thanks to the mild-hybrid system, it adds an additional 15 kW and 200 Nm which makes it more than adequate for everyday driving.

    The drive is quite impressive on the GLE 450d we sampled. This is thanks to the brand’s Airmatic air suspension that comes standard on this model. There’s plenty of power thanks to a 3.0-litre turbo diesel motor that produces 270 kW and 750 Nm. The mild-hybrid adds 15 kW/200 Nm in short bursts, meaning at times you have a meaty 950 Nm for easy overtaking.

    A more comprehensive review will be done on these behemoths when we get them on test.

    Pricing:

    GLE 300 d 4MATIC – R1 964 600
    GLE 300 d 4MATIC 7-Seater – R1 984 000
    GLE 450 4MATIC – R2 075 400
    GLE 450 4MATIC 7-Seater – R2 094 800
    GLE 450 d 4MATIC – R2 041 500
    GLE 450 d 4MATIC 7-Seater – R2 060 900
    GLE 450 d 4MATIC Sports Coupe – R2 340 500

    All Mercedes-Benz GLE and GLE Coupe are sold standard with five-year/100 000 km maintenance plan.
